Attention Deficit Disorder (ADHD) is a neurodevelopmental condition that impacts both kids and adults. Its symptoms often cause difficulties in scholastic, social, and occupational settings. Early diagnosis and intervention are important for efficient management of the condition. However, the cost of expert assessment can be a barrier for lots of looking for assistance. Fortunately, there are free ADHD testing choices available that can provide preliminary screening and guidance. This post checks out the different free testing approaches for ADHD, the importance of assessment, and frequently asked questions surrounding the subject.
The Importance of ADHD Assessment
ADHD manifests in a different way throughout people, resulting in a range of symptoms, which can consist of:
InattentionHyperactivityImpulsivity
Focusing on an official assessment can result in informed decisions regarding treatment, academic accommodations, and lifestyle changes. While ADHD can not be detected through a single test, thorough testing can inspire customized interventions. Early detection typically boosts a person's lifestyle by resolving difficulties before they intensify.

Online Screening Tools:
Advantages: Accessible 24/7, can be finished at one's own rate, and require very little personal information.Factors to consider: Not a definitive diagnostic tool; results must be discussed with a doctor.
Community Health Clinics:
Advantages: Often offer multi-faceted health care, including mental health support.Considerations: Availability may depend upon place and funding; waiting times can differ.
Nonprofit Organizations:
Advantages: Typically offer a wealth of information on ADHD and link people with resources.Factors to consider: Service offerings differ by company and area.
University Programs:
Advantages: Provide an extensive assessment and utilize the newest research study in evaluations.Considerations: May need taking part in extra training exercises or observational studies.
Public Schools:

Q1: What is ADHD testing?A1: ADHD testing involves a comprehensive evaluation that includes behavioral evaluations, medical history, and, sometimes, neuropsychological testing to evaluate cognitive functions.

Q2: Can a free Add Test For Adults supply a definitive medical diagnosis?A2: No, free tests frequently work as initial screening tools. A full diagnosis should involve a healthcare professional's assessment.

Q3: How long does the testing procedure generally take?A3: Online Test For ADHD screenings can be completed in 15-30 minutes, while comprehensive examinations might take longer, varying from numerous hours to numerous sessions.

Q4: What age can be examined for ADHD?A4: ADHD can be detected in people of any ages; nevertheless, specific testing alternatives may focus particularly on children or adults.

Q5: What should I do after receiving my test results?A5: Discuss the results with a certified professional to comprehend any essential next steps, including prospective treatment options and support group.
